4. Earthy Love Palette

Forget fifty shades of gray; Vastu recommends earthy tones like soft greens and blues for a love-nurturing atmosphere. It’s like painting your room with the colors of a serene sunset, setting the stage for emotional fireworks.

5. Love in Tidy Quarters

Clearing the clutter isn’t just about impressing your guests. It’s about kicking stress and tension out the bedroom door, making space for more lovey-dovey moments. A tidy room equals a loving broom!

6. Illuminating Romance

Let there be light, but not just any light! Soft, diffused lighting is the secret sauce for a cozy ambiance. It’s like setting the mood for a romantic candlelit dinner, but every night.

7. Tech-Free Zone Tactics

In a world dominated by screens, your bedroom is your sanctuary. Keep smartphones and laptops away to dodge those electronic waves that mess with your sleep and your relationship vibes.
